Posted onRates caused some concern today after the January S&P Global preliminary PMI surprised traders to the upside across the board. Treasury rates immediately climbed higher as traders paired bets on a March rate cut even further. CME data now has the chance of a March rate cut at 40%, just one week ago it was 53%.
